How to turn on cloud reservation on Xiaomi: step-by-step instructions
You can activate the function in 3 minutes, but there are some nuances: first, you will need a Mi Account (if you don't have one, register in advance), second, the device should have enough free space to create a temporary copy before uploading to the cloud, and third, the process can take several hours on the first run, depending on the amount of data and Internet speed.
Instructions for MIUI 14/13/12:
- Open the Settings. β Mi Account β The Mi cloud.
- Sign in if you request a password.
- Select Backup β Backup of the device.
- Click Create a backup and select the data to save (not all are marked by default!).
- Confirm the action and wait until the process is completed (donβt interrupt!).

What data is stored by the cloud backup Xiaomi β the full list
Many people mistakenly think that the Xiaomi cloud copies the entire contents of the smartphone, but in fact the list is limited, and this is one of the main disadvantages of the service. How much is Xiaomi cloud storage and how to get a place for free
The base rate of Mi Cloud provides 5 GB for free - that's enough. 1-2 Backups of your smartphone (no photos) For comparison: Google Drive gives you a free phone 15 GB, and iCloud is everything. 5 GB, but with more flexible tariffs. Xiaomi offers expansion through subscription:
- π 50GB β ~150 rub/month or ~1200 rubles per year
- π 200GB β ~300 rubles/month or ~2400 rubles per year
- π 2 TB β ~1000 RUB/month (annual plan only)

5 Hidden Risks of Xiaomi Cloud Redundancy That Are Not Talked About
The manufacturer emphasizes the convenience of the cloud backup, but does not mention the possible problems.
β οΈ Note: If you reset your smartphone to factory settings without detaching Mi Account, data recovery from the cloud may be blocked from the device. 7-30 It's a security measure, but it often works falsely.
1. Account binding forever
Cloud copies are tightly tied to Mi Account. If you forget your password or your account is blocked (for example, for suspicious activity), access to backups will be lost. It is extremely difficult to restore it through Xiaomi support, you will need device documents and confirmation of purchase.

5. Data leaks
In 2021, Check Point researchers discovered a vulnerability in the Mi Cloud that allows attackers to access backups through the swapping of authentication tokens. Although the hole has been closed, the risk remains: Xiaomi does not encrypt end-to-end backups (unlike iCloud or Proton Drive).
How to Recover Data from Xiaomi Cloud to a New Smartphone
The recovery process seems simple, but there are pitfalls. For example, if you move from the Redmi Note 11 to the Xiaomi 13 Ultra, some of the settings may not be moved due to differences in firmware.
- Turn on your new smartphone and go through the initial setup to the Mi Account sign-in screen.
- Sign in under the same account that was used for backup.
- On the Data Recovery screen, select the latest backup (check the date!).
- Check the appropriate categories (for example, Contacts and Messages).
- Confirm the recovery and wait until it is completed (do not interrupt!).
